The Peek Suture Anchor is a device composed of polyether ether ketone (PEEK) material, known for its biocompatibility and strength. It is primarily used to fixate soft tissue to bone, providing an effective solution in surgeries such as rotator cuff repairs, shoulder stabilization, and ligament reconstructions. Surgeons utilize these anchors to ensure a secure attachment of sutures to the bone, which is essential for optimal healing and recovery.

Why is PEEK favored over other materials? One of the significant benefits of the Peek Suture Anchor is its excellent mechanical properties that provide high tensile strength. Additionally, PEEK is radiolucent, meaning it does not interfere with postoperative imaging, allowing for accurate assessments of surgical outcomes. Furthermore, its low-friction surface can facilitate smoother tissue movement, reducing postoperative discomfort.

Are there specific scenarios where the Peek Suture Anchor shines? Indeed, its applications are diverse. In sports medicine, for instance, the anchor is frequently used to repair torn ligaments in the shoulder, facilitating athletes' return to their respective sports swiftly. Similarly, in orthopedic surgery, it finds use in repairing the anterior cruciate ligament (ACL), where soft tissue grafts are fixed to bone structures.
